Abstract: RFLP technique was applied in this study to analyze the distribution of MyoD gene in 10 different pig breeds and pig breed crosses. The population genetic information about genetic distribution, variation, and heterozygosity of MyoD gene in different breed population was analyzed. Based on allele frequency, genetic distance and evolution distance among each breed populations were calculated and UPGMA phylogenetic tree was got based on the evolution distances between populations. The results indicated that the distribution of MyoD genotype keep in HardyWeinberg equilibrium in most testing groups but not in Duroc and DLY population. Generally speaking, the genetic diversity of MyoD gene was abundant and these testing breed groups with high genetic variation. The evolution of MyoD gene was under natural selection pressure. The 10 pig breeds were divided into 4 clusters. The first cluster was consisted of four breeds developed from Landrance, the second cluster was two Chinese indigenous pig breeds, the third cluster was three breeds developed from Duroc and the fourth cluster was Tibetan pig breed. The phylogenetic tree was consistent with breeding facts of each breed. From this experiment, we concluded that some RFLP data from functional gene could be used in the evolution research of some closely related species.
